About the Role
We are delighted to be working with an Outstanding-rated boys’ school in Barnet to recruit a Drama Teacher. This full-time, permanent position offers an exciting opportunity to teach Drama up to KS5, supporting students in performance, scriptwriting, and stagecraft.
About the School
This Outstanding school has a renowned Performing Arts department, featuring a professional-standard theatre, stage production equipment, and links to the creative industries. The school encourages creativity, confidence, and artistic expression, offering students access to drama workshops, theatre trips, and performance competitions. Teachers benefit from CPD opportunities, a collaborative faculty, and an enriching artistic environment.
Responsibilities
• Teach Drama across KS3, KS4, and KS5, fostering a passion for theatre and performance
• Support students in developing acting, directing, and scriptwriting skills
• Prepare students for GCSE and A-Level Drama assessments and performances
• Work collaboratively to enhance the Drama curriculum with classical and contemporary influences
• Contribute to extracurricular activities such as theatre productions and performing arts showcases
Qualifications and Experience
• Degree in Drama, Theatre Studies, Performing Arts, or a related subject
• PGCE or QTS
• Experience teaching Drama up to KS5
